/**
|
||||
* Simple FIFO semaphore used to cap the number of in-flight requests sent
|
||||
* through a fetch dispatcher.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
class Semaphore {
|
||||
private active = 0
|
||||
private readonly queue: Array<() => void> = []
|
||||
|
||||
constructor(private readonly max: number) {}
|
||||
|
||||
async acquire(signal?: AbortSignal): Promise<() => void> {
|
||||
if (signal?.aborted) throw abortReason(signal)
|
||||
if (this.active < this.max) {
|
||||
this.active++
|
||||
return () => this.release()
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
return new Promise<() => void>((resolve, reject) => {
|
||||
const onAcquire = () => {
|
||||
signal?.removeEventListener('abort', onAbort)
|
||||
this.active++
|
||||
resolve(() => this.release())
|
||||
}
|
||||
const onAbort = () => {
|
||||
const i = this.queue.indexOf(onAcquire)
|
||||
if (i >= 0) this.queue.splice(i, 1)
|
||||
reject(abortReason(signal))
|
||||
}
|
||||
this.queue.push(onAcquire)
|
||||
signal?.addEventListener('abort', onAbort, { once: true })
|
||||
})
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
private release() {
|
||||
this.active--
|
||||
const next = this.queue.shift()
|
||||
if (next) next()
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
function abortReason(signal: AbortSignal | undefined): unknown {
|
||||
return signal?.reason ?? new DOMException('Aborted', 'AbortError')
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/**
|
||||
* Wrap `fetcher` so at most `max` requests are in-flight at any time.
|
||||
* Subsequent requests are FIFO-queued inside the SDK process and dispatched
|
||||
* as earlier requests settle.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* NOTE: the slot is released as soon as `fetcher` resolves with the response
|
||||
* headers, not when the response body is fully consumed. This means the
|
||||
* effective concurrency can be higher than `max` while bodies are
|
||||
* still streaming.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* TODO: release on body end (consume/cancel/error) so the
|
||||
* SDK-level cap aligns with the dispatcher's connection accounting
|
||||
*/
|
||||
export function limitConcurrency(
|
||||
fetcher: typeof fetch,
|
||||
max: number
|
||||
): typeof fetch {
|
||||
if (!Number.isFinite(max) || max <= 0) {
|
||||
return fetcher
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
const sem = new Semaphore(max)
|
||||
|
||||
return (async (input, init) => {
|
||||
const signal =
|
||||
init?.signal ?? (input instanceof Request ? input.signal : undefined)
|
||||
const release = await sem.acquire(signal)
|
||||
try {
|
||||
return await fetcher(input, init)
|
||||
} finally {
|
||||
release()
|
||||
}
|
||||
}) as typeof fetch
|
||||
}
